UFC fighers should thanks Pride
i was just wondering about this, and i wanna know your opinion on it.
That the ufc fighters is the one that will benefits from Pride moving to the US the most in the long run. WHy? C0mpetition for UFC to keep their fighters! THe UFC will have to pay the fighters MORE to keep them in the organization and away from PRIDE. In the long run the fighters will be better paid and probably better promoted. UFC monopoly in the US will end...
you guys agree?

No, Dana is pretty straightforward with people who want more money, he tells them take what i give or get out. The only guy who won the money war was tito ortiz because WFA had agreed to make his payment and Dana needed tito so he can bring us wonderful matchups like Tito vs Ken #3,4,5 .
But put yourself in the place of other UFC fighters, even the highly decorated TUF posterboys like Kocheck and Sanchez and Forrest arent worth a dime to pride, so if they ask for more money and threaten to leave then they will come begging for the job back in less than a few hours!!
Which brings us to the completly abused level of fighters in UFC, the ones who make 3-4grand a fight, why would pride want them? They will be back accepting 1grand from dana just to let them back in.
Pride has enough fighters in every division, if they make an offer to a UFC fighter then it will be only to the already big names and most likely the heavier division, Arlovski, Sylvia, Chuck, these guys already make great money in UFC so if UFC has to pay them more to stay then the rich will get richer, but what about the other 99% of the fighters? They stay and they shut up and take what they get paid.

PRIDE doesn't have the competence as far as matchmaking goes to really make much of an impact in the USA. They rely bigtime on name draws, and are used to plying their trade in front of MUCH more tolerant crowds. Not to mention PRIDE having to play by NSAC rules...it basically removes a lot of what makes PRIDE interesting and unique in the first place.
This whole situation will end with PRIDE going back to strictly Japanese shows, mark my words. They don't have the commitment or the creativity to really make a dent in North America. If they were REALLY smart, they'd fund/buy out some organization like WFA or Strikeforce or something similar, and have it focus on trying to find US/Canadian talent and occasionally mixing it up with some of their international talent.
